Pakistan vows to accelerate implementation of CPEC projects
The pledge has been made in a meeting between Caretaker Planning Minister Muhammad Sami Saeed and Chinese Ambassador Jiang Zaidong in Islamabad.

Islamabad: Pakistan has vowed to accelerate the implementation of phase-II of the China Pakistan Economic Corridor projects.
The pledge was expressed in a meeting between Caretaker Planning Minister Muhammad Sami Saeed and Chinese Ambassador Jiang Zaidong in Islamabad today.
Muhammad Sami Saeed highlighted the significance of ML-1 and Karachi Curricular Railways projects.
Underlining the importance of Gwadar, both the leaders highlighted key interventions to transform socio-economy of the city through high quality Vocational Training Institution, Purification plant and state of the art Hospital.
The Ambassador appreciated Pakistan's efforts to implement the CPEC related projects.
